On 16 December 2025, the European Parliament voted to approve the proposed ‘CSRD and CSDDD Amendment Directive’ which forms part of the Omnibus I Package (the “Omnibus”). This is the final approval needed before this Directive comes into effect as the Council had already confirmed on 10 December 2025 that it will approve the European Parliament’s position. The only steps now required for the Directive to come into force are procedural steps, including a review by the lawyer-linguists and translation into the 24 official languages and publication in the EU Official Journal.
In this guide, we compare the final text of the CSRD and CSDDD Amendment Directive against the existing position under CSRD and CSDDD.
